After Effects not importing .glb files – NVIDIA driver issue

Hello everyone,

I wanted to share an issue I recently faced in case it helps others. Until last week, After Effects was importing .glb files without any problems. Suddenly, it stopped working, and I couldn’t import any .glb files at all.

At first, I thought the problem was with After Effects itself, but after troubleshooting I found out the cause: the latest NVIDIA GPU driver update. (Aug 19 2025)

  • With the newest NVIDIA driver installed (Aug 19 2025): After Effects cannot import .glb files.

  • After rolling back to the previous NVIDIA driver:  everything works again, and After Effects imports .glb files normally.

So the issue is related to the NVIDIA driver update, not After Effects. I have already reported this to NVIDIA so they can fix it in a future release, but I wanted to post this here in case other users run into the same issue.

If anyone else has experienced this, I recommend rolling back your GPU driver until NVIDIA releases a fix.

Hey @nedim_8459 , thanks for the report and glad you're up and running again. I just installed the Game Ready driver (581.08) from yesterday on my 4070 Super and I'm still able to import GLBs. Model loading doesn't use the GPU at all, so to narrow this down more, I have a few questions:

  1. When you say you couldn't import any GLBs, did you get a specific error blocking the import? 
  2. Did this happen on all projects or just specific ones?
  3. Did this happen with all GLBs or just specific ones?
  4. You mentioned that you were importing GLBs last week, so what happpened if you opened a project that already had GLBs imported? Did they render in the Advanced 3D renderer or show something else? Perhaps just a bounding box?
  5. What exact version of After Effects are you running? Not just 2024/2025, but the actual version number from Help > About After Effects?
